Lawn chairs

Lawn chairsWhen shopping for the best lawn chairs to fit your needs, you should take several things into consideration. First, of all determine the reason you are interested in purchasing specialized outdoor seating. This consists of listing the uses and potential uses for which you will need this chair. For example, for a mature couple who enjoy watching the sunset from their front porch each evening will have different intentions to use their seating than the avid camping family on the go or even the soccer mom. Determining the trends of use you will employ will empower you in deciding which outdoor chair to purchase.

For those who will use their lawn chairs mainly at home, comfort and durability is key. In order to enjoy the outdoors, the sunsets and the crisp autumn evenings you will need something that will hold up day after day, pleasant evening after pleasant evening. Try out the gear you are considering. If possible, purchase a seat with a guarantee or warranty. Find out the expected duration of comfortable service on this piece of outdoor furniture. Remember, it will be you backside sitting on this chair; you are the only person who needs to feel comfortable in it. Consider cushions for hard chairs to make the durability comfortable for you. A chaise lounge chair may be just the option to allow you to put your feet up and relax.

The adventurer on the go will need a camp chair. These are usually easily foldable and lightweight for packing in and out of camp. It is a great idea to keep a couple of these chairs in the back of your vehicle because if you are an active person, adventure awaits at every turn. You may decide to attend an impromptu picnic, beach outing or barbeque where additional seating is always welcome. Camping folding chairs can double as lawn chairs at home. The only problem with these chairs is that they lack the durability and strength of a typical outdoor chair that you would use in your yard. The aluminum frame can snap under strain. These average inexpensive versions of fold up chairs are not intended for large persons and usually have a weight limit on the tag.

One of the most traditional pieces of outdoor seating gear is the Adirondack chair. This chair can be used as a traditional lawn chair and is recognized as a classy option. If you are considering the Adirondack chair, make not that there are two main types of material used to make them – wood and plastic. Wood hearkens to the original Adirondack furniture of the rustic camps of the gilded age. Plastic, on the other had evokes no-nonsense economy. The wood version will often require repeated staining in order for maintenance. Plastic will not require any upkeep and will cost less, although it may not last as long. Recycled plastic presents a great option for the ecologically conscious consumer.

Choosing lawn chairs appropriate for your situation first requires an assessment of your patterns of use and outdoor intentions. After that, begin your shopping experience and sit to try out each chair that grabs your attention.
